What's the most stylish way to end a TransformationSequence, a shapeshift, or a mode change? For some heroes, it's simply to shout the name of their new form right as the StockFootage ends. HumongousMecha of the {{transforming|Mecha}} or {{combining|Mecha}} variety are susceptible to this habit, as are {{Magical Girl}}s with long, sparkly transformations.

Alternatively, the name of the form can be [[ByThePowerOfGreyskull the activation word]] for the transformation, or at least part of it. Again, {{Super Robot}}s do this often, simply because it's easy to HandWave or at least [[LampshadeHanging poke fun at]] it, and because it's ''style''.

For another variation, the hero himself needn't announce his form change, but his commander, his spotter, or a piece of machinery can do it for him.
